WebTo meet the minimum eyesight standard for driving you must also have a visual acuity of at least decimal 0.5 (6/12) measured on the Snellen scale (with glasses or contact lenses, if …
WebEyesight In good daylight, you mustbe able to read a vehicle number plate from a distance of 20 metres (or from a distance of 20.5 metres for old style number plates). If you want to … WebYou must have an uninterrupted horizontal visual field of at least 160 degrees with an extension of at least 70 degrees left and right and 30 degrees up and down. WebJan 12, 2024 · When you register at any of the driving centres to book the BTT, the Traffic Police will conduct an eyesight test for you on the spot. The BTT tests your knowledge of the traffic rules, traffic signs and signals and general road safety. The BTT consists of 50 questions to be answered within 50 minutes.
